A Gold individual retirement account rests at the crossway of retired life preparation and commodity threat administration. It lets you hold IRS-approved physical rare-earth elements inside a tax-advantaged account, giving you a hedge versus inflation, currency weakness, market anxiety, and plan shocks. The question that matters most is not whether gold belongs in a retired life profile, however just how much. Obtaining the allocation right needs more than birding a rule of thumb. It implies assessing portfolio objective, risk capability, time horizon, liquidity needs, and the sensible restraints of the individual retirement account wrapper.
Gold's lengthy background as a shop of value is not an academic talking point. In real profiles, it acts differently from supplies and bonds. Over long periods, gold has revealed low to negative correlation with equities and modest connection with Treasuries, and it responds to macro shocks that traditional properties often do not like. When rising cost of living expectations rise or when actual rates of interest fall, gold has a tendency to catch a bid. Throughout equity market worries, it does not constantly rally, yet it typically holds worth much better than danger possessions. That diversification impact is the primary reason coordinators present a Gold individual retirement account into a retired life mix.
Yet gold is volatile. Over the last twenty years, its annualized volatility has commonly resembled or more than large-cap equities, with drawdowns that can stretch for years. Unlike an efficient company or a bond, bullion does not produce capital. You own it for optionality, purchasing power insurance policy, and diversity, not yield. In a retired life context, that implies your gold sleeve is a stabilizer and hedge, not a key engine of long-term growth.
A Gold individual retirement account likewise has structural attributes that matter. Steels must be saved by an approved custodian at an IRS-approved depository, which introduces costs and logistics. You can not hold the coins in your home. Distributions in retirement can be absorbed cash money or, if the custodian enables, in-kind steels, yet physical distribution has delivery, insurance coverage, and possible liquidity factors to consider. Add these rubbings to your allocation calculus.
You will certainly listen to straightforward prescriptions: 5 percent if you are cautious, 10 percent if you worry about rising cost of living, 15 percent if you fear economic suppression. They are not useless, however they lack context. The appropriate array depends upon the rest of the portfolio and your psychological tolerance.
If your standard profile is 60 percent supplies and 40 percent bonds, including a 5 to 10 percent gold sleeve commonly enhances risk-adjusted returns in backtests throughout multiple years. But if your portfolio already consists of real assets like commodities, energy equities, or TIPS, the limited diversification advantage of gold may reduce. On the other hand, if you have a hefty technology or growth tilt, gold's protective habits can be much more valuable.
I have seen customers with big personal service rate of interests accept 10 to 15 percent gold since their main wealth is connected to financial cycles. I have seen income-focused retirees remain at 3 to 5 percent due to the fact that every buck in gold is a dollar not making yield. What worked in those circumstances was not a formula, but an incorporated view of total risk.
Gold makes its maintain partly by quelling the worry that headings create. A retired person with memories of the 1970s is not illogical for desiring 10 percent in a Gold IRA. A more youthful capitalist with high financial savings and long runway may discover 3 to 5 percent ample. The incorrect allocation is any kind of figure that motivates panic marketing during a slump or regret throughout a rally. If an appropriation keeps you engaged with your strategy throughout anxiety, it has currently paid for itself.
That said, behavior comfort must be tethered to math. An extremely big gold allocation can drag total-return capacity and complicate earnings preparation. Calibrating the sleeve at a dimension that really feels meaningful yet not dominant is the pleasant spot.

Your stage of life alters the calculus. A financier twenty years from retired life can endure higher volatility and much less revenue. Gold's lack of return hurts much less, and its situation convexity assists a lot more. For such savers, 5 to 10 percent is often a comfy range.
As you change to withdrawals, concerns shift. You do not just wish to endure inflation, you need consistent capital. Gold does not pay dividends, and needed minimum circulations from a Gold individual retirement account have to be fulfilled making use of either cash money profits from sales or in-kind metals that you then sell off. The operational actions are manageable, yet they add friction. Lots of retirees pare the gold sleeve to 3 to 8 percent unless they encounter unusual rising cost of living exposure, for instance a heavy appropriation to long-duration bonds or repaired pension plans without COLA.
Gold's most dependable macro driver is the genuine rates of interest atmosphere. When real returns are increasing, gold usually struggles in the brief run. When actual returns press or turn negative, gold often tends to shine. You can not time the market perfectly, however regimen understanding aids calibrate expectations. Locking in a 15 percent gold allotment at once when real rates are rising and your bond sleeve is short period may double up on drag. Spreading acquisitions over months, and pairing gold with ideas or floating-rate notes, can alleviate regimen risk.
The Gold IRA tag suggests physical bullion, which is the default. Within internal revenue service policies, you can hold details coins or bars that satisfy pureness standards. American Gold Eagle coins have an unique carve-out despite being 22 karat, and they stay popular due to the fact that liquidity is solid and premiums are familiar. Bars generally have lower premiums per ounce yet can be less versatile when offering percentages. Custodian plans on segregated versus commingled storage space likewise issue. Segregated storage space costs more but ensures your certain products are held apart, which some investors prefer.
A few custodians enable gold ETFs in IRAs, though a distinct Gold IRA commonly highlights physical steels. If your aim is tactical versatility or easier rebalancing, ETFs inside a typical IRA can match or change a little physical sleeve. The trade-off is counterparty and framework danger versus the substantial case on steel. Keep the purpose front and center when deciding.
Fees are not a second thought. A Gold individual retirement account typically has three groups of expense: account setup and annual custodian charges, storage and insurance coverage fees, and deal spreads when getting or offering metal. Annual fixed costs of a few hundred dollars plus a storage space charge secured to property worth are common. On smaller sized accounts, that taken care of nut can be significant. If you prepare to assign 5 percent of a $50,000 IRA, your charge proportion might look steep relative to profit. On a $500,000 INDIVIDUAL RETIREMENT ACCOUNT, the exact same 5 percent settings a much larger dollar worth, and the fixed cost is less of a drag. This is one reason I rarely recommend micro allotments below a few percent points unless ETFs minimize friction.
The buy-sell spread on physical steel is an additional peaceful price. In tranquil markets, spreads may run 2 to 5 percent depending upon product. In stress and anxiety, they can broaden. When you model your allocation, consist of the idea that the setting requires to surpass by the spread plus charges prior to it includes web value compared to a low-cost alternative.
Rebalancing turns volatility into technique. A Gold IRA benefits from the exact same playbook used for equities and bonds: establish a target portion and a tolerance band. https://rebrand.ly/gold/why-gold-has-intrinsic-value-for If your target is 8 percent with a 2 percent band, you trim when it increases above 10 percent and include when it drops listed below 6. The custodial logistics make it crucial to plan rebalancing events. Set professions quarterly or semiannually, and keep enough money in the individual retirement account to cover costs so you do not have to market steel at uncomfortable times.
For savers that add every year, acquiring gold with fresh payments when the sleeve is below target avoids unneeded sales of other holdings. Throughout slumps, gathering losses in other places to get gold inside the IRA has no tax obligation advantage, but it can still boost risk balance if the equity sleeve has outshined for years and after that corrects.
If you already own a rental building or a service with prices power, your actual asset direct exposure may minimize the demand for a large gold sleeve. If your bond portfolio utilizes a mix short-lived and ideas, you already have some inflation strength. On the various other hand, if you hold a cap-weighted stock index that is heavily affected by growth and duration risk, or if you work in a cyclical sector, gold plays a more vital diversifier.
One valuable lens is to group your portfolio by economic sensitivity: growth-sensitive assets, inflation-sensitive possessions, and safe assets. Many retirement profiles focus heavily in development and safe properties, with too little in inflation-sensitives. Gold sits directly in the inflation-sensitive camp, alongside commodities, natural resource equities, and property. If you have little direct exposure there, the case for a greater gold allocation strengthens.

I have actually watched well-intentioned financiers make the very same blunders with Gold IRAs. The first is designating a token 1 or 2 percent and anticipating it to transform portfolio actions. That dimension hardly ever moves the needle but still incurs fixed expenses. If you count on the hedge, size it so the end result will be noticeable.
The secondly is going all-in based on a macro narrative. Every years generates persuading stories regarding currency debasement or fiscal high cliffs. A Gold IRA is insurance coverage, not a bet-the-farm trade. Once the position dominates, you acquire gold's volatility and surrender equity development, which can backfire over retirement-length horizons.
The 3rd is disregarding liquidity requirements. If your required minimum circulations are limited and most of your IRA remains in illiquid or high-spread steels, you can be required to cost poor times. Maintain sufficient fluid properties in the individual retirement account to manage withdrawals and fees.
Inside an individual retirement account, gold's tax obligation account sheds a few of the traits it has in taxable accounts. Normally, gains on physical gold can be strained at a greater collectibles price. Within a standard or Roth individual retirement account, development is tax-deferred or tax-free depending on the account. That is a factor for holding gold in an individual retirement account as opposed to a taxable account if you already plan to have it.
Required minimal distributions relate to standard Gold IRAs, just like any other pre-tax account. You can take distributions in cash by offering metals or, if the custodian permits, in-kind. An in-kind distribution changes the metal into your taxable account and the fair market price comes to be average income for that year. That can be valuable if you want to proceed holding gold however has to satisfy RMDs. Coordinate with your expert or custodian early in the year to prevent last-minute scrambles.
Fees are paid with after-tax dollars inside a pre-tax IRA, which effectively minimizes the pre-tax worth of the account. If your custodian enables, holding a bit of money in the IRA to cover annual fees maintains you from selling steel frequently.
Think in situations as opposed to predictions. If rates fall since growth is damaging, high-duration properties like technology supplies rally, and gold can rally also if actual prices compress. If inflation reaccelerates while small prices delay, gold typically carries out ideal and rates-sensitive bonds lag. If the economic climate expands continuously with secure inflation and favorable actual yields, equities outmatch, and gold can step water or drift.
Construct a mental playbook for each and every situation. In one, your Gold IRA doubles as crisis ballast and a resource of rebalancing cash. In another, it delays while equities lead, and you cut winners to contribute to gold. Situation planning enhances discipline and lowers need to trade narratives.
Simplicity makes it through tension. Identify a custodian with transparent fees, strong reporting, and receptive solution. Select commonly identified coins or bars to enhance liquidity. Set a target allotment and tolerance band. Stage purchases over time unless you have a clear reason to speed up. Coordinate the Gold IRA sleeve with the remainder of your accounts so you are not overexposed to one style across taxable and tax-advantaged buckets.
One habit that helps: annually, evaluate your portfolio's 3 core threats - equity drawdown risk, interest rate risk, and inflation risk. Ask whether the Gold individual retirement account still plays its desired role. If your equity sleeve has actually shifted to higher-duration names, or your bond sleeve has prolonged duration, gold's hedging worth might have increased. If you included genuine possession direct exposure elsewhere, gold's function may diminish. You are not carving appropriations in rock; you are maintaining a living plan.
Edge situations warrant wandering over the usual varieties. A senior citizen with a large fixed pension that lacks a cost-of-living change births stealth inflation danger. If their bond ladder is also long period of time, a 12 to 15 percent gold allotment can counter that exposure. A household with purposeful exposure to a single currency, for example expats who will certainly retire abroad, may utilize gold as a neutral store of worth to bridge money regimes. In both cases, the driver is not belief yet certain, identifiable dangers that gold addresses efficiently.
Another situation occurs when bond yields are reduced and real prices are mildly adverse, but you still require a diversifier. Some investors respond by blending even more cash money, short period bonds, and a slightly larger gold allocation. The cash handles liquidity and sequence risk, gold covers rising cost of living and plan uncertainty, and short bonds maintain duration danger in check. The tactic is not long-term however can be practical throughout a few years.
Most established Gold IRA custodians and suppliers operate expertly, yet item intricacy can slip in. Be wary of numismatic coins with high markups inside a Gold IRA. The internal revenue service restricts what you can hold, and even when allowed, collectibles pricing presents unnecessary spread risk. Adhere to extensively traded products. Look for storage offerings that sound elegant however unknown whether you have actually set apart or allocated insurance claims. The legal language matters if you ever need to examine holdings or alter custodians.
If you like some adaptability, go over whether your IRA can additionally hold a little allocation to a gold ETF for tactical rebalancing, while maintaining the core in physical steel. A mixed method can decrease deal friction without abandoning the principal rationale for a Gold Ira.
A great allocation is specific to your life and still straightforward enough to take care of. For numerous well balanced financiers, 5 to 10 percent in a Gold IRA provides real diversity with bearable price and intricacy. Move reduced if revenue and liquidity dominate your requirements. Relocate higher if your wealth is tied to cyclical possessions, or if rising cost of living and policy risk impend big in your plan. Regard fees and spreads, make use of rebalancing regulations, and coordinate throughout accounts so the sleeve deals with, not versus, your more comprehensive strategy.
The point is not to discover the best portion. It is to right-size gold to make sure that it can do its work throughout the handful of years when it genuinely matters. Over a retirement that can span 25 to 35 years, you will likely run into a minimum of one period where markets are mischievous, rising cost of living surprises, or plan shifts quickly. A well-structured Gold individual retirement account, sized with judgment and maintained with self-control, is the bush you will certainly rejoice to have when that day comes.
